I received and paid my first CheckFree e-bill tonight.

MCI is implementing CheckFree e-bill utilizing e-mail to notify the client of availability of an e-bill.

Here is the e-mail from MCI:

Looks like the major billers are starting to follow suit as I have thought concerning grace periods. Visa started charging interest some time ago if your payment is not received by the due date. Now T is doing this also. These billers know that the consumer will work the float if allowed to but why should they let us. Now, the billers expect to get their $$$ on the date they say, if not, interest to boot at 17 1/2%.

As more billers start enforcing their grace periods, they will turn their receivables faster and this is what they want. This will drive EBPP faster. No more reason for the consumer to work their float past the grace period and paper checks will become less efficient on working float than electronic.
